/**
* Copyright (C) 2012, Oleg Efimov and other contributors
*
* See license text in LICENSE file
*/
"use strict";
function benchmark() {
// Require modules
var
OdbcDatabase,
helper = require('./helper'),
conn;
function fetchAllAsyncBenchmark(results, callback, cfg) {
var start_hrtime;
start_hrtime = process.hrtime();
conn.query(cfg.select_query, function(error, result) {
if (error) {
console.error(error);
process.exit();
}
results.selects = Math.round(result.length / helper.hrtimeDeltaInSeconds(start_hrtime));
// Finish benchmark
callback(results);
});
}
function insertAsyncBenchmark(results, callback, cfg) {
var start_hrtime, i = 0;
start_hrtime = process.hrtime();
function insertAsync() {
i += 1;
if (i <= cfg.insert_rows_count) {
conn.query(cfg.insert_query, function(error, result) {
if (error) {
console.error(error);
process.exit();
}
insertAsync();
});
} else {
results.inserts = Math.round(cfg.insert_rows_count / helper.hrtimeDeltaInSeconds(start_hrtime));
setTimeout(function () {
fetchAllAsyncBenchmark(results, callback, cfg);
}, cfg.delay_before_select);
}
}
insertAsync();
}
function initBenchmark(results, callback, cfg) {
var
start_hrtime,
options_string;
start_hrtime = process.hrtime();
conn = new OdbcDatabase();
options_string = "DRIVER={MySQL};DATABASE=" + cfg.database
+ ";USER=" + cfg.user
+ ";PASSWORD=" + cfg.password
+ ";SERVER=" + cfg.host;
conn.open(options_string, function(error) {
if (error) {
results.error = error.message;
callback(results);
return;
}
conn.query("DROP TABLE IF EXISTS " + cfg.test_table, function(error, rows) {
if (error) {
results.error = error.message;
callback(results);
return;
}
conn.query(cfg.create_table_query, function(error, rows) {
if (error) {
results.error = error.message;
callback(results);
return;
}
results.init = helper.roundWithPrecision(helper.hrtimeDeltaInSeconds(start_hrtime), 3);
insertAsyncBenchmark(results, callback, cfg);
});
});
});
}
var cfg = '';
process.stdin.setEncoding('utf8');
process.stdin.on('data', function(data) {
cfg += data;
});
process.stdin.on('end', function() {
var results = {},
callback = function() {
process.stdout.write(JSON.stringify(results));
};
try {
OdbcDatabase = require('odbc').Database;
} catch (e) {
callback(results);
return;
}
initBenchmark(results, callback, JSON.parse(cfg));
});
process.stdin.resume();
}
if (!module.parent) {
benchmark();
}
exports.run = function (callback, cfg) {
require('./helper').spawnBenchmark('node', [__filename], callback, cfg);
};
